Abstract

The invention provides an Internet teaching device based on sliding resistance changes, and relates to the technical field of Internet teaching. The Internet teaching device based on sliding resistance changes includes a wall, a blackboard is fixedly installed at the right end of the wall, chutes are fixedly installed on the upper and lower sides of the blackboard at the right end of the wall, and rollers are scrolled inside the chute. An electronic whiteboard is fixedly installed on the right end of the roller, an electric contact clamp is fixedly installed on the top of the electronic whiteboard, and a connecting rod is fixedly installed on the bottom end of the wall. The Internet teaching device based on sliding resistance changes realizes the combination of traditional teaching and Internet teaching, improves the quality of teaching, realizes the self-adjustment of the projector, and is more convenient and quick for the cross use of both sides of the blackboard, making the projector It can be retracted and placed upwards, which saves space, avoids touching the projector, and facilitates calibration of the projection direction of the projector.
